Description
In the past decade, a large influx of immigrants has expanded beyond traditional polyglot cities. This has produced a backlash, especially since the terrorist attacks of September 11, 2001, made immigration a national security issue. Some argue that the U.S. economy demands immigrant labor, and by denying these workers legal status, the government is fostering a shadow sub-class subject to abuse. Others, contending that illegal workers depress wages and cause a culture clash, oppose legalization and argue that tougher enforcement measures are necessary. For years, Congress has debated and failed to pass a sweeping immigration overhaul.
